Abstract

Basic growth curve models parameterize the mean and covariance structure of a set of repeated measures by latent factors that represent the polynomial influences of time. In practice it may be hard to choose the number of factors, i.e., the order of the polynomial. Simple calculations are proposed to estimate this order.
